Description of suplementibalkan.com
The domain suplementibalkan.com appears, by name, to be related to supplements or nutrition products aimed at a Balkan audience. However, the available screenshot does not match that theme. Instead, the visible page presents a product called "FoundAI," described as a Chrome extension that helps users search and summarize results with AI assistance.
Based on the screenshot, the site appears to function as a promotional landing page for a browser extension or productivity tool rather than a supplements store. The operator is not clearly identified in the visible content, and the homepage shown includes navigation items such as Home, Features, Privacy, and Install, along with an "Add to Chrome" call to action.
Safety Assessment for suplementibalkan.com
Scan results are mixed but lean relatively clean at the time of this scan. One out of 90 security engines flagged the domain, while the remaining engines did not report a detection. Malware scanning found no flagged files, and major threat-database and blacklist checks were clean, including phishing and malware-focused sources. No suspicious external links, referenced domains, or iframes were identified in the available scan data.
There are still some cautionary factors. The domain is very new, at about 163 days old, has no visible traffic ranking, and the domain name does not appear to align with the content shown in the screenshot. That mismatch may be benign, but it can also be a trust-reducing signal because recently registered domains with inconsistent branding sometimes warrant closer scrutiny. Based on available scan data, no significant threats were detected at the time of this scan, but some caution may still be appropriate due to the domain's age and the single-engine phishing flag.
Technical Description
The site was using a valid Let's Encrypt SSL certificate at the time of the scan, which indicates that traffic to the site could be encrypted in transit. It was hosted on infrastructure associated with Linode, with the server IP geolocating to Frankfurt am Main, Germany. The web server software and supported protocol details were not identified in the provided scan output.
DNSSEC appears to be unsigned, which is common but means the domain was not using that additional DNS integrity protection at the time of the scan. No malicious files, external link issues, iframe abuse, or DNS-based blocklist listings were reported in the supplied technical data.
